    ’90 Day Fiancé’ Spoilers finds that she says that so far she’s been in the US for 2 weeks at the time of this airing and that she doesn’t really feel at home in Mike’s house. She says that she also initially felt like if she left everything packed then things would be easier if she had to leave later.

    That’s some major foreshadowing right there because she doesn’t feel secure enough in their relationship to even unpack her clothes! Yike! That’s really telling and it’s not a good thing.

    ’90 Day Fiancé’ Spoilers: Natalie doesn’t feel at home

    When she asked Mike if he could go clear out the dresser for her he told her to go hang her stuff up in the closet because apparently he had closet space for her already cleared out but Natalie likes to fold her clothes, not hang them up.

    She says she only hangs up her dresses, and so far we’ve seen that Natalie, while she can certainly rock a dress, doesn’t really wear them all that much on the daily. She saves them for special occassions. She likes folding her clothes in the dresser there is also the fact of the matter that she says she doesn’t want to move Mike’s stuff around and that she doesn’t know where to move it to.

    That’s a legit concern, she’s trying to be sensitive to Mike’s feelings but I don’t get the impression that he’s all that enthused over being sensitive to hers.

    Natalie feels uncomfortable because she feels like she has to explain everything to Mike. There’s a language barrier there, so she can’t exactly explain it very well. Case in point, the smell in Mike’s closet. She says she doesn’t like what it smells like in there, but she doesn’t like it. She also says that it doesn’t feel like Mike is making her a priority.

    She says that right now, she has made Mike her priority and she would just like a little of that in return. That’s not too much to ask, and it looked like Mike was just sitting around doing nothing while Natalie unpacked, so my question is, if he wants to make her feel comfortable why not start by hanging a few air fresheners?

    Come on man, step it up! He seems so all-fired content to just let her unpack by herself and maybe Natalie wanted that, but I think if he had stayed with her and actually made an effort to fix what made her uncomfortable rather than just going and sitting in the living room and sitting on his hands it would have been infinitely better for their relationship.
